합성곱 두 함수에 적용하여 새로운 함수를 만드는 수학연산자. 1. 배열 하나 선택해 뒤집기 두개의 배열이 있다고 가정하고 두 배열중 원소수가 적은 배열의 원소 순서를 뒤집는다. 2.
첫 밴째 합성곱 뒤집은 배열을 원소수가 많은 배열의 왼쪽 끝자리에 맞춰 놓는다. 각 배열 원소끼리 곱한후 더한다. 3.
두 번째 합성곱 원소수가 적은 배열의 원소를 오른쪽으로 한깐 이동시켜 각 배열 원소끼리 곱한 후 더한다. 4. 나머지 합성곱 같은 방법으로 진행하는데 원소수가 적은 배열의 오른쪽 끝에 도달할때 까지 진행한다.
합성곱 구현하기 #넘파이 배열 정의하고 배열 하나 선택해 뒤집기 import numpy as np w = np.array([2, 1, 5, 3]) x = np.array([2, 8, 3, 7, 1, 2, 0, 4, 5]) #넘파이의 flip() 함수를 사용하면 배열을 간단하게 뒤집을 수 있다. w_r = np.flip(w) print(w_r) #[3 5 1 2] #슬라이스 연산자로...
#
python
#
교차상관
#
합성곱
원문 링크 : Python : 합성곱